FE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2013 in Review

450 of the 3,085 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in FirstEnergy (FE) for Q3 2013, worth a combined $10.7B — down 3.8% from $11.1B a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 54 funds closed out of FE and 35 opened new positions — a net loss of 19 holders — while 169 trimmed existing stakes and 153 added.

The largest buyer was Boston Partners, opening a new position worth an estimated $122M. The largest seller was Fidelity Investments, cutting an estimated $86.5M.
